Feelin' a little better - I vegged out for most of the day, read one of my cookbook finds from the Booksale: a 70's era guide to food preservation. The author's very opinionated about which methods work with which foods - if she thinks it's a pointless procedure, such as freezing okra (which makes it all slimy and nasty) she tells you so and doesn't detail it. Still, it gave me a good handle and some ideas on what to do with any extra veggies we'll get in the Market basket this summer.
